引言
在众多在线游戏和社交平台中,荣誉等级是一个常见的成就系统,用于激励玩家或用户通过完成任务、参与活动或达成特定目标来提升自己的等级。了解荣誉等级的结算时间及其背后的算法对于玩家来说至关重要,因为它可以帮助他们更有效地规划和优化自己的活动,以获得更高的得分。本文将深入探讨荣誉等级结算时间的算法,并提供一些轻松掌握得分技巧的方法。
荣誉等级结算时间算法揭秘
1. 算法基础
荣誉等级结算时间通常基于以下算法:
- 时间累加:玩家在特定时间段内完成的活动和任务会累积时间,当累积时间达到一定阈值时,荣誉等级结算。
- 任务权重:不同任务对荣誉等级的贡献度不同,权重较高的任务会更快地积累等级。
2. 算法实现
以下是一个简化的荣誉等级结算时间算法的伪代码示例:
def calculate_honor_level_progress(tasks):
total_time = 0
for task in tasks:
task_time = task['time']
task_weight = task['weight']
total_time += task_time * task_weight
return total_time
在这个例子中,tasks 是一个包含任务时间和权重的列表。每个任务都有一个对应的时间和权重,算法通过计算总时间来确定荣誉等级的进展。
轻松掌握得分技巧
1. 了解任务权重
首先,了解每个任务对荣誉等级的贡献度是非常重要的。通常,游戏或平台会在任务描述中提供权重信息。玩家应该优先完成权重较高的任务。
2. 合理规划时间
根据任务权重和结算时间算法,玩家应该合理安排自己的时间,优先完成权重较高的任务。例如,如果某个任务权重很高,但结算时间较长,玩家可以分多次完成,以避免浪费时间。
3. 利用活动周期
许多荣誉等级系统都有活动周期,玩家应该关注这些周期并合理安排自己的活动。在活动高峰期,完成更多任务可以获得更多的荣誉等级提升。
4. 参与社区讨论
加入游戏或平台的社区,与其他玩家交流心得和技巧。社区成员可能会分享一些有效的得分策略,帮助玩家更快地提升等级。
结论
了解荣誉等级结算时间的算法和得分技巧对于玩家来说至关重要。通过合理规划时间和任务,玩家可以更有效地提升自己的荣誉等级。本文通过分析算法原理和提供得分技巧,旨在帮助玩家在荣誉等级竞赛中取得优势。
